STATE v. BAULER

No. 722SC528.

190 S.E.2d 275 (1972)

15 N.C. App. 540

STATE of North Carolina v. John Steven BAULER and Daniel Robert Everett.

Court of Appeals of North Carolina.

August 2, 1972.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Atty. Gen. Robert Morgan and Asst. Atty. Gen. Parks H. Icenhour for the State.

Norman, Rodman, Hutchins & Romanet by R. W. Hutchins, Plymouth, for defendant appellants.


MALLARD, Chief Judge.

Defendants, who are represented by the same attorney, were sentenced on 12 January 1972. The record on appeal was not filed in this court until 18 May 1972. This was after the period of ninety days had elapsed from the date of the judgment appealed from.
